How to Evaluate Benchling

Before adopting Benchling or any Lab & Research Tools solution for your biotech workflows, it is important to assess how the platform fits your specific requirements. Start by mapping your highest-priority pain points — whether that is reducing manual tasks, improving data accuracy, scaling customer interactions, or accelerating time to insight. Benchling positions itself as a Lab & Research Tools solution, having been in the market since 2016, so evaluate whether its feature set directly addresses those pain points rather than relying on feature-list comparisons alone.

Request a live demo or proof-of-concept trial before committing to an annual contract. During the trial, measure concrete outcomes: task completion time, error rates, user adoption speed, and integration friction with your existing stack. Compare these metrics against at least two alternative vendors in the Lab & Research Tools space to establish a meaningful benchmark. Benchling uses a From $0 / Enterprise pricing model — make sure you understand the total cost of ownership including implementation, training, and any per-seat or usage-based fees.

Confirm deployment options meet your IT and compliance requirements. Verify what compliance certifications and data-handling guarantees the vendor provides, especially for regulated biotech environments. Also ask about the vendor's SLA for uptime, support response times, and the data export process should you decide to switch providers in the future.
